Foundation Lifting in Rochester, MI
Foundation lifting services involve the process of raising and stabilizing a building's foundation to correct settling or unevenness. These services are commonly requested for residential properties experiencing c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Projects can range from addressing minor settlement issues to significant foundation adjustments, helping to restore structural integrity and prevent further damage.
Homeowners typically seek foundation lifting to improve safety and preserve property value. Before requesting this service, property owners should understand the extent of foundation movement, the underlying causes, and any potential impacts on the building’s overall stability. Consulting with a professional can help determine if foundation lifting is appropriate and what specific methods will best address the condition of the property.

Common Foundation Lifting Jobs
Foundation Under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ens existing foundations to prevent settling.
Pier and Beam Lifting - raises and supports homes with pier and beam systems for improved stability.
Concrete Slab Lifting - restores levelness to sunken or uneven concrete slabs around the property.
Basement Support - reinforces basement walls to prevent cracks and structural issues.
Settlement Repair - addresses uneven shifting of the foundation caused by soil movement.
Crawl Space Stabilization - lifts and supports crawl space floors to eliminate sagging and unevenness.
Foundation Lifting Questions
What is foundation lifting? Foundation lifting involves stabilizing and leveling a building's foundation to prevent further settling or damage.
When is foundation lifting needed? It is typically required when signs of uneven floors, cracks in walls, or sticking doors appear due to shifting soil.
What methods are used for foundation lifting? Common techniques include underpinning, mudjacking, and piering to restore stability and level the structure.
Are foundation lifting services suitable for all types of foundations? They are effective for various foundation types, including concrete slabs, crawl spaces, and basements, depending on the condition.
